Martin Place: Sydney's Cultural Heartbeat

Discover the vibrant cultural hub of Martin Place in Sydney, where history meets modernity in a lively amphitheater setting.

4.6

Nestled in the heart of Sydney, Martin Place serves as a dynamic meeting point for locals and tourists alike. This bustling public space is renowned for its stunning architectural backdrop, featuring a blend of historic and modern buildings that create a picturesque setting for various events. The amphitheater here is a focal point, often buzzing with live performances, cultural festivals, and community gatherings, embodying the spirit of Sydney's vibrant arts scene. Visitors can enjoy free concerts or take part in outdoor movie nights, making it a perfect spot for both relaxation and entertainment. Surrounding Martin Place are delightful cafés and restaurants, offering a taste of Sydney's culinary scene. The atmosphere is lively, especially during the weekdays, where you can witness professionals enjoying their lunch breaks amidst street performers and art displays. On weekends, the scene transforms into a more leisurely pace, allowing visitors to explore the nearby attractions, including the iconic Sydney Tower and the historic General Post Office. For those seeking a deeper dive into local culture, Martin Place also serves as a gateway to various art installations and public exhibitions. The space is well-connected via public transport, making it easily accessible for tourists. Whether you're looking to catch a live show, enjoy a meal, or simply soak in the vibrant atmosphere, Martin Place is a must-visit destination that captures the essence of Sydney.

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ving, start from the Sydney CBD. Head towards George Street and follow the signs to Martin Place. Once you reach Martin Place, look for parking options at nearby parking stations such as the Martin Place Car Park or the Secure Parking on Castlereagh Street. After parking, it's a short walk to 1 Martin Place.

  • Public Transportation

    To reach Martin Place using public transport, take a train to Martin Place Station on the Eastern Suburbs & Illawarra Line or the T4 Line. Once you exit the station, follow the signs for Martin Place and head towards the exit that leads you to Martin Place. The amphitheater is located right at 1 Martin Pl, just a few steps away from the station exit.

  • Bus

    If you prefer to take a bus, look for bus routes that stop at Martin Place. Routes 200, 500, and several others service this area. Once you get off at the Martin Place stop, walk towards 1 Martin Pl, and you'll find the amphitheater just a short distance away.
